thanks for keeping us posted..I was just outside this morning...it feels and smells like snow..so even being down by the Hook(we for the moment are in the purple)...I hope we at least get a dusting to go along with the xmas music and decorating..It's currently 33 degrees, with a real feel of 21....@Frank_Wx wrote:The RGEM/NAM are showing snowier solutions because of how they are handling the ULL. They promote banding to take hold over the area. Check out 700mb frontogenesis on the latest RGEM. Anyone under those purple circles are seeing snow rates of 2"/hour.

Current radar shows the leading edge of the steady precipitation moving from Maryland and Central PA into SNJ and SE PA right now. Also, has it progresses northeast it will “fill in” and be less scattered (all models in agreement on that). So expect steady snow/sleet in NNJ within a couple hours, probably by noon. Then it’s a waiting game on the changeover time - nowcasting for that.
